- On your presentation, click File in the top-left corner of the screen. From the dropdown menu, choose Download, then select your preferred file format from the available options.
- Wait for the presentation to finish downloading. Then open the Downloads panel, find the downloaded file, and click the folder icon to open your Downloads folder.
- In the Downloads folder, right-click the file and select Copy.
- Insert your flash drive into your computer, then open and select the USB drive to access it.
- Press Ctrl + V on your keyboard, and a copy of your presentation will be pasted onto your flash drive.

📌 Why this matters
Saving your presentation to a flash drive creates a reliable backup that works independently of internet connectivity and account access. You can present from any computer without worrying about network issues, browser compatibility, or login problems. Flash drives also serve as a professional failsafe during important meetings or conferences where technical difficulties are costly. Beyond convenience, this creates a permanent archive of your work that remains accessible even if cloud services experience outages or if you lose access to your Google account unexpectedly.
